
Bioinformatician (f/m) - Full time (40h)
Scientific Computing at IST Austria not only provides a HPC cluster for our scientists, but also supports the research with services in the field of scientific computing. If you have expertise and some experience in genomic technologies, and you enjoy working in a dynamic, growing, and challenging international environment – this position might be perfect for you. You will help scientists to design and pursue cutting edge experiments and analysis at the frontier of genomic sciences. Are you interested in how your future working place may look like? This video provides a bird's eye view of IST Austria.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with research groups to analyze data sets obtained by RNA/DNA sequencing (e.g. WES, RNAseq, ATACseq, ChIPseq etc…)
- Implement protocols for Next Generation RNA/DNA Sequencing (bulk, single cell).
- Establish custom data analysis pipelines and maintain existing ones
- Assist scientific groups in experimental design for genomic technologies
- Provide end user documentation and training
Requirements:
- MSc or PhD in Molecular Biology, Bioinformatics or Computer Science
- Experience in running / establishing bioinformatics data analysis pipelines
- Profound knowledge in programming languages and statistics
- Enthusiasm to develop new techniques and methods
- Knowledge and experience with state of the art wet lab protocols is an asset
- Very good organizational and communication skills
- High degree of responsibility combined with high quality standards to deliver a constantly high level of service
- Good communication skills and good command of the English language
We offer a minimum salary of EUR 47000 gross/year, with possible overpayment depending on education, qualification and work experience.
